A408 ~ A410: V/F1 ~ 3 Voltage (%)
Custom three-point v/f characteristics as shown in the below figure can be set for the motors having
special v/f characteristics. Choose custom v/f curve in A402.

Set so that F1 (A405) ≤ F2 (A406) ≤ F3 (A407) and V1 (A408) ≤ V2 (A409) ≤ V3 (A410).
A405~A407 are percentage of A403 and A408~A410 are percentage of A404.
GROUP – 5: TORQUE BOOST
A501: Manual Torque Boost setting (%)
Set the boost voltage at 0Hz as a percentage in respect to the Motor voltage (B102), when setting
manually. When programmed to zero, it will be disabled.
When automatic torque boost is selected, manual torque boost setting will not be valid regardless of
the manual torque boost selection state. This is automatically adjusted by the automatic tuning.

A502: Automatic Torque Boost selection
When automatic torque boost is selected, manual torque boost setting will not be valid regardless of
the manual torque boost selection state.
The automatic torque boost function carries out voltage boosting using the current detection value.
This allows the torque to be improved when starting and at low speed regions.
A503: Slip Compensation (Hz)
Set motor's rated slip. Set the slip frequency for the motor rated load in respect to the base frequency,
when setting manually. The output frequency changes according to the motor rated torque. The
output frequency will respond with a time constant of approximately 500msec in respect to the change
in the load torque.
